- Although some of our favorite products come from big dogs like Sram, Shimano, DT Swiss, etc, there are a handful of smaller companies ran by riders, producing exactly what many riders want. PNW Components is one of those smaller companies. From their vast selection of Dropper Posts, Dropper remotes, Handlebars, and Stems; PNW Has recently released their new Loam Grip which, trust us, looks amazing and feels even better. Matching the Loam Grip with their notorious Range Handlebar, which was built alongside MTB shredder Kyle Warner, gives the rider a cockpit full of confidence and comfort. Not to mention a sense of responsibility as every purchase leads to a 5% contribution to NICA, or the National Interscholastic Cycling Association to keep kids on bikes and fund youth racing nationwide. 10 degree backsweep is more than I like, (Though the Hixon bar I am about to try is 9.) Typically, I prefer the shallow backsweep of Renthal bars. Everybody's got different hands and wrists, though, and BMX brands often use 10-12 degrees of backsweep on new school bikes, so 10 is probably the sweet spot for a lot of folks.
